The Boonville Board of Works approved a series of customer billing adjustments, clerical corrections and the city’s claims as presented.
Items included a continuation for Rose Green (East Poppler Street) and adjustments for several customers with issues ranging from meter failures to hidden leaks. The meeting record lists amounts for some adjustments and identifies others but several transcripted numeric entries were unclear; the board approved each documented adjustment after motions and seconds.
A customer who receives mail in Mount Carmel, Illinois asked the board to remove a $240.85 late fee because the bill arrived late. The customer also has a larger outstanding balance recorded in the meeting materials; following the city’s past practice, the board denied the waiver request by voice vote.
The board then approved all properly documented claims and subsequently adjourned.
